According to the public record, 1, Wheeler Road, Wolverhampton is a freehold house.
By comparing it to neighbours, we estimate that it is a mid-century house with 836 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 270 m2 plot and a garden.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 1, Wheeler Road, Wolverhampton is £190,817 and the estimated rental value is £1,104 per month.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 1, Wheeler Road, Wolverhampton is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£200,358 and a rental value of £1,160 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£177,460 and a rental value of £1,027 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 1 Wheeler Road Wolverhampton has increased by an estimated £4,738 (2.5%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£55 per month (5.0%), giving an expected gross yield of 6.9%.

The recent census recorded whether a resident owned or rented their home.
In the area around 1, Wheeler Road, Wolverhampton, 43.6% of property is socially rented and 23.9% is privately owned outright.
